On the Snaps , co-produced by Arte and WDR , a German feature film from the year 1996 . Directed by Hanno Brühl , the main role played by Katharina Schüttler . The film had its world premiere on April 18, 1997 on Arte, and on August 27, 1997 it was shown for the first time on Das Erste .

action

In front of the discotheque, 17-year-old Anne breaks up with her boyfriend Dennis and his clique in an argument. On Monday she reads in the newspaper that that Friday night near the disco a cyclist was murdered with 32 stab wounds and that, from the point of view of the police, two men and a woman are suspect.

Anne suspects that Dennis, the “arrogant” Raf, whose proximity Dennis is looking for, and the “funky” Nicole are the trio they are looking for. While her boyfriend explains that she is crazy and Raf plays with her, she only confides her thoughts in her diary. As the film progresses, Anne has a violent argument with her father because he has broken open her desk drawer and read the diary.

In the film, however, director Brühl is “less concerned with solving a criminal case than with authentic images from the dreary suburban neighborhood of Cologne”. Above all, he illuminates the social environment of the uprooted young people.

criticism

“A laconically staged youth portrait that creates a bleak and direct picture of the living conditions and the attitude towards life and the disorientation of the young protagonists. [...] Inaccuracies in the motivation of the secondary characters are made up for by the convincing play of the main actress. "

"Tough youth thriller, played grippingly well"

"Katharina Schüttler delivers a brilliant performance in the oppressive study."
